Gusset at jeans hem
Help! I sew really cute jeans in PEOPLE magazine's fashion section:
there was a zipper at the hemline rising perpendicular to the hem itself. If the zipper was unzipped (and the pull tab was at the top of the zipper, away from the hem end), the leg of the jeans flared due to a gusset being added. Can anyone give me some instruction on how to (1) add the zipper to a jeans leg and (2) how to add the gusset? Thank you. Marilyn |

I like this idea! I wonder just how well the pants leg will flare, so I
plan to try this with a simple jeans pattern of my daughter's. I will make them from medium weight twill, and add an inverted pleat from one of her skirt patterns, putting a zipper in the basted seam. This sounds like something she would really like if it works, because she can't wear flared pants to school, so she could get more wear from a pair of pants like this. Thanks for posting this!
